Why Your Satellite Router Needs a Mesh System
Standard routers broadcast Wi-Fi signals from a single central point. As you move away from the router or pass through walls, the high-frequency signal degrades rapidly.
A mesh Wi-Fi system replaces or extends your router’s single signal with multiple interconnected access points (called nodes) placed throughout your house. These nodes create a single, unified wireless network. As you move from room to room, your smartphone, laptop, or smart home gadget automatically connects to the closest node without any disconnection or manual switching.
For satellite internet users, a mesh network ensures that the 100+ Mbps speeds arriving at your satellite dish are delivered intact to every corner of your property, keeping network latency (ping) stable for remote work and cloud gaming.
Top 3 Mesh Wi-Fi Systems for Satellite Internet in 2026
When choosing a mesh system to pair with a satellite setup, you need hardware that offers robust wireless backhaul (the communication channel between nodes) and easy integration.

1. ASUS ZenWiFi Pro (AXE11000) – Best for Maximum Performance
If your remote work demands absolute stability and zero bottlenecks, the ASUS ZenWiFi Pro is an exceptional tri-band system.
- Why it fits satellite tech: It features dedicated high-speed backhaul bands and massive external antenna arrays that punch through thick walls. Its advanced Quality of Service (QoS) settings allow you to prioritize bandwidth for critical devices like your work computer or video conferencing setups.
- Pros: Exceptional range, highly customizable software dashboard, and robust built-in network security layers.
2. TP-Link Deco XE75 – Best Value and Overall Balance
The TP-Link Deco XE75 is a highly recommended Wi-Fi 6E mesh system that balances cutting-edge features with affordable pricing.
- Why it fits satellite tech: By utilizing the newly opened 6 GHz wireless band as its dedicated backhaul, it leaves the standard 2.4 GHz and 5 GHz bands completely free for your smart home devices, smartphones, and streaming boxes. This prevents internal network congestion from bottlenecking your incoming satellite internet speeds.
- Pros: Easy mobile app setup, affordable multi-node packs, and excellent Wi-Fi 6E speeds.
3. Netgear Orbi Quad-Band (RBKE963) – Best Premium Whole-Home Coverage
For massive estates, multi-story smart homes, or rural properties with detached garages and workshops, the Netgear Orbi remains the premium gold standard.
- Why it fits satellite tech: This quad-band system delivers unmatched coverage footprints and includes dedicated 10 Gigabit and 2.5 Gigabit Ethernet ports. It ensures that even if you have 50+ smart devices connected simultaneously, your network remains incredibly responsive.
- Pros: Unrivaled wireless coverage range, extreme hardware speeds, and future-proof quad-band architecture.
How to Connect a Mesh System to a Starlink Router
Integrating a third-party mesh system with your satellite hardware requires a specific configuration steps depending on your hardware generation.
For Starlink Gen 2 (Actuated Dish)
The Gen 2 Starlink router does not have a built-in Ethernet port. To connect a mesh system:
- Purchase the official Starlink Ethernet Adapter from the SpaceX shop.
- Plug the adapter into your Starlink router, and connect an Ethernet cable from the adapter to the WAN port of your primary mesh node.
- Open the Starlink App, go to Settings, and enable Bypass Mode. This turns off the stock Starlink Wi-Fi signal completely, allowing your new mesh system to handle all routing and prevent Double NAT errors.
For Starlink Gen 3 (Standard Non-Actuated Dish)
The Gen 3 router features two built-in Ethernet ports hidden behind a protective rubber flap on the back.
- Connect an Ethernet cable directly from one of the router’s LAN ports to the WAN port of your primary mesh node.
- Enter the Starlink app settings and toggle on Bypass Mode to eliminate wireless interference.
Key Hardware Features to Look For
Before buying a mesh system for your network, double-check these critical specifications:
- Dedicated Wireless Backhaul: Ensure the system is at least Tri-Band (or Quad-Band). Systems with a dedicated band for node-to-node communication perform significantly better than cheaper dual-band options.
- Gigabit Ethernet Ports: Physical ports on the nodes allow you to hardwire critical devices like desktop PCs or gaming consoles directly to the network node, eliminating wireless latency entirely.
- WPA3 Encryption Support: Proactive consumer cybersecurity starts at the router level. Ensure your new mesh network supports modern WPA3 security protocols to protect your home network from external intrusion.
